Social bubble is heavily scaled back

A family may allow five more people into its social bubble for the next four weeks, not including children. That decision was made at the National Security Council.

That the social bubble of fifteen people was no longer tenable, became clear this weekend after the many criticisms and the very poor figures. The loose arrangement with fifteen people, who could also change week after week, made it very difficult to suppress the flare-up of the coronavirus.

Social contacts are therefore drastically reduced. A family will still be allowed to have contact with five other adults, children are not counted. And above all: that bubble must remain the same for the next four weeks, the editors learn. The Security Council therefore goes even further than the bubble of ten people for four weeks, which the province of Antwerp already announced this weekend.

In addition, the permitted events are also scaled back. It was originally planned to double the number of people at events – today 200 indoors and 400 outdoors – from August 1. It has become a halving, to 100 indoors and 200 outdoors.

The free public transport ticket, which is due to start on 17 August, has been postponed. Wearing a mouth mask is not mandatory, but anyone who comes outside must have one in their pocket.
